Back to the stack

[Remote] Staff Software Engineer – Event-Driven Architecture

Remote Worldwide Hiring now

Note: The job is a remote job and is open to candidates in USA. Intellibus designs and engineers platforms trusted by leading FinTech firms. They are seeking a Staff Engineer to design and build full-stack systems for financial platforms, focusing on frontend architecture, backend services, and distributed event-driven infrastructure.

Responsibilities

  • Build scalable frontend platforms using React, Next.js, and TypeScript
  • Design modern UI architectures: server-side rendering, component-driven design, performance optimization, and state management patterns
  • Develop reusable component systems and scalable frontend frameworks
  • Build backend services using Node.js and NestJS
  • Design and implement REST APIs, microservices, asynchronous workflows, and high-performance data processing systems
  • Work with SQL and NoSQL databases using TypeORM, and optimize for throughput and reliability
  • Design distributed systems built on event-driven architecture using Kafka, Azure Service Bus, Azure Event Grid, and messaging/queue systems
  • Build services that process high-volume financial events and real-time trading data
  • Deploy and operate systems on Microsoft Azure, including Azure App Services, Azure Data Fabric, messaging platforms, Docker, CI/CD pipelines, and Linux environments
  • Design infrastructure that supports resilient, scalable distributed systems

Skills

  • Design, build, and own full-stack systems powering financial platforms
  • Build scalable frontend platforms using React, Next.js, and TypeScript
  • Design modern UI architectures: server-side rendering, component-driven design, performance optimization, and state management patterns
  • Develop reusable component systems and scalable frontend frameworks
  • Build backend services using Node.js and NestJS
  • Design and implement REST APIs, microservices, asynchronous workflows, and high-performance data processing systems
  • Work with SQL and NoSQL databases using TypeORM, and optimize for throughput and reliability
  • Design distributed systems built on event-driven architecture using Kafka, Azure Service Bus, Azure Event Grid, and messaging/queue systems
  • Build services that process high-volume financial events and real-time trading data
  • Deploy and operate systems on Microsoft Azure, including Azure App Services, Azure Data Fabric, messaging platforms, Docker, CI/CD pipelines, and Linux environments
  • Design infrastructure that supports resilient, scalable distributed systems
  • Communicate clearly, manage complexity across people and systems, and maintain a high quality bar when things get difficult
  • Designed and operated event-driven distributed systems that process high-volume real-time data
  • Deep understanding of algorithms, data structures, and time complexity
  • Built full-stack platforms using React/Next.js and Node.js/NestJS that run reliably in production
  • Hands-on experience with message queues, streaming platforms, and asynchronous workflows — Kafka, Azure Service Bus, BullMQ, or similar
  • Reason clearly about system trade-offs: latency vs. throughput, consistency vs. availability, speed vs. reliability
  • Operated systems in cloud environments like Microsoft Azure, including debugging production incidents and improving performance under pressure
  • Design systems end-to-end and take ownership of architecture and production outcomes
  • Mentored other engineers and contributed to architecture reviews, engineering standards, and technical decision-making
  • Communicate well under pressure and explain technical decisions to a non-technical audience

Company Overview

  • We are a team of passionate software engineers and entrepreneurs. We love to solve challenging problems efficiently. It was founded in 2015, and is headquartered in Reston, Virginia, US, with a workforce of 51-200 employees. Its website is https://www.intellibus.com.
  • Apply To This Job
    Apply for this role Opens the employer's application page — free, no JobStack account needed.

    More from the stack

    [Remote] Lead Oracle EPM Consultant

    Remote Worldwide
    View role

    [Remote] Software Security Engineer - Corporate Platforms

    Remote Worldwide
    View role

    [Remote] Project Manager I

    Remote Worldwide
    View role

    [Remote] eSIM Senior Product Manager

    Remote Worldwide
    View role

    [Remote] Product Marketing Manager

    Remote Worldwide
    View role

    [Remote] Account Manager

    Remote Worldwide
    View role

    [Remote] Enterprise Account Executive (Healthcare Experience)

    Remote Worldwide
    View role

    [Remote] Senior Full Stack Developer

    Remote Worldwide
    View role

    [Remote] Managing Consultant

    Remote Worldwide
    View role

    [Remote] Account Executive, SMB

    Remote Worldwide
    View role

    Technical Sales Representative / Account Executive (B2B Industrial / Manufacturing - Remote) – Industrial Thermal Equipment

    Remote Worldwide
    View role

    Academic Advisor

    Remote Worldwide
    View role

    Laboratory Service Specialist Job, 1st Shift, Per Diem, Lab Department

    Remote Worldwide
    View role

    Administrative Data Entry (Work at home) Customer Service

    Remote Worldwide
    View role

    Remote Customer Service Representative – Live Chat Support Specialist for arenaflex Online Marketplace (Entry‑Level, Flexible Hours, $30‑$60/hr)

    Remote Worldwide
    View role

    [Remote] Senior UX Writer (Digital Content & Experience)

    Remote Worldwide
    View role

    Service Delivery Leader

    Remote Worldwide
    View role

    Expert Salesforce Developer Needed for Automations and Integrations

    Remote Worldwide
    View role

    RCS Medical Coding Auditor (CPC, CPMA)

    Remote Worldwide
    View role

    Engaging Facebook Messenger Chat Support Specialist – Remote Customer Experience Role

    Remote Worldwide
    View role